Heap overflow in kernel driver due to missing size validation
CVSSv3 Score: 7.3 A buffer copy without checking size of input vulnerability [CWE-120] in FortiClient Windows may allow an unauthenticated attacker in a position to alter or craft DNS responses to the targeted host to execute arbitrary code via malicious packets. Revised on 2026-08-12 00:00:00
